Eric C. Huang is a Professor and Director of the Cytopathology Service at the Department of Laboratory Medicine and Pathology at the University of Washington. His clinical research focuses on cytopathology, gynecologic pathology, and thyroid pathology. He is an active member of professional societies and frequently invited to speak at national and international conferences. Dr. Huang serves on multiple national committees, including the Cytopathology Committee and the Enduring Guidelines Committee of the College of American Pathologists, where he contributes to updating cervical management guidelines. His extensive training includes fellowships in Cytopathology and Women’s Perinatal Pathology, as well as residency in Anatomic Clinical Pathology, all from Brigham Women’s Hospital at Harvard Medical School. He holds an MD from Albany Medical College and a PhD in Biomedical Engineering from the University of Virginia.
